在Myeclipse报表开发过程中,如何配置JDBC DataSource和DataSet以保证从数据库准确获取数据?
时间: 2024-11-29 19:29:26 浏览: 16
对于希望深入掌握Myeclipse报表开发的用户,正确配置JDBC DataSource和DataSet是关键步骤之一。为了确保报表能够从数据库中准确获取数据,你可以遵循以下的详细步骤和实践指南,这些内容同样适用于《Myeclipse报表开发入门指南:从零到实战》中的介绍。
参考资源链接:[Myeclipse报表开发入门指南:从零到实战](https://wenku.csdn.net/doc/5e4jh3debi?spm=1055.2569.3001.10343)
首先,确保你的Myeclipse环境已安装并配置好数据库连接驱动,这是连接数据库的基础。
接着,打开Myeclipse报表开发向导,创建ReportWebProject项目。在这个过程中,你需要选择合适的数据库连接类型,并通过JDBC配置数据源。具体操作如下:
1. 在Myeclipse的Database Explorer视图中,找到并右击你想要连接的数据库,选择“New Connection Profile...”。
2. 根据所使用的数据库类型选择正确的连接向导,比如MySQL、Oracle等。
3. 输入数据库的连接信息,包括主机名、端口号、数据库名、用户名和密码。
4. 测试连接以确保配置无误,然后保存连接配置,这将创建一个JDBC DataSource。
在JDBC DataSource配置完成后,你需要为报表创建DataSet。DataSet是数据的逻辑表示,它包括了报表所需数据的定义。创建DataSet的步骤通常如下:
1. 在报表项目中,选择或创建一个report文件。
2. 在报表编辑器中,找到并点击“Data”面板,点击“New...”来创建一个新的数据集。
3. 在弹出的对话框中选择合适的数据库连接,即你刚才创建的JDBC DataSource。
4. 输入查询语句或选择查询向导来帮助构建SQL查询。确保查询语句包含了所需的数据字段。
5. 测试查询以确保它能够正确执行并返回预期的数据集。
完成以上步骤后,你的报表开发环境已经配置好了能够从数据库中获取数据的JDBC DataSource和DataSet。通过这种方式,你可以在报表中利用DataSet所获取的数据进行可视化展示。
最后,建议将ReportWebProject部署到Web服务器进行测试,检查数据是否能够正确显示,确保报表的功能性符合预期。部署完成后,通过浏览器访问Web报告,进行最终的验证和调试工作。
掌握如何配置JDBC DataSource和DataSet对于Myeclipse报表开发至关重要,这将直接影响到报表获取数据的准确性和效率。如果你希望深入学习更多关于Myeclipse报表开发的技巧和知识,推荐参考《Myeclipse报表开发入门指南:从零到实战》,它将为你提供从基础到高级的全面指导。
参考资源链接:[Myeclipse报表开发入门指南:从零到实战](https://wenku.csdn.net/doc/5e4jh3debi?spm=1055.2569.3001.10343)
阅读全文